The most obvious reason that your key fob isn't working is a dead battery. Most key fobs are powered by standard 3V button cells, which are available in the majority of stores.

Dead Battery

Your key fob's battery is responsible for providing the remote functions that let you unlock your vehicle, open the trunk or tailgate and start your engine. However, like all batteries, the key fob's battery eventually dies. When this happens, it will cause havoc to your day and disrupt your schedule.

Fortunately, you don't need to wait for your key fob to break down before you can replace the battery. The procedure is simple enough that you can do it at home without needing to pay a mechanic which is something to keep in mind when it comes time to replace your key fob's batteries.

The first thing you need to do is to look over the fob's key for a slot or notch along the seam which separates the top and bottom of the fob. Make use of a coin or flathead screwdriver to push into the notch and gently pry open the fob's sides. After the fob is open remove the battery that was in it. Replace it with a new one. You can snap the two halves of the fob after you've put in the new battery. Then, test it. If the key fob cannot unlock your car or start it by itself, try holding it closer to the ignition switch. Key fobs are small electronic device that allows access to and control of the functions of a vehicle without the physical key. These devices receive a lot of abuse and aren't indestructible. There are many parts that could fail or break. Fortunately, the majority of these components can be repaired. The most common point of failure is the contacts on the battery terminals or buttons, but there are other components that could be damaged.

Car key fobs utilize radio frequencies to communicate with the car. They have unique tags that correspond to the car. When they are pressed, they transmit the tag data to the vehicle so that it can unlock or open the door or start the motor. Unlike traditional keys, which must be inserted into the ignition to activate these functions, keys for cars can perform the task from a few feet away.

Sometimes, it can be a little confusing when a car key fob starts acting up. The majority of key fob problems are not serious, and can be repaired at home. Cleaning the batteries or changing the batteries could be all that's required to repair your car key fob.

It is crucial to remember that when your key fob does not work after trying all these methods, it could be time to replace it. It's easier to purchase a new key fob instead of trying to figure out what's wrong with the old one. And it is safer to not be capable of operating your vehicle.

Based on the make and model of your vehicle, you can purchase a replacement fob from the dealer or an independent auto key repair near me locksmith. The dealer can also reprogram the new key fob to match your vehicle.
